Site Investigation Strategies



Reliable site investigation methods are necessary for collecting accurate data regarding subsurface problems before building and construction. These strategies facilitate the understanding of the geological and hydrological environment, which is important for making certain the security and safety of proposed structures.


Common methods utilized in site investigations include borehole boring, which enables designers to draw out dirt samples at different midsts, supplying understandings right into stratification and material types. In addition, geophysical surveys, such as seismic refraction and electrical resistivity, offer non-invasive means to assess subsurface qualities over larger areas. These methods can help identify abnormalities without considerable excavation.


Examination pits are an additional valuable strategy, giving straight monitoring of dirt layers and allowing in-situ testing. geotechnical works. This method is especially beneficial for superficial excavations and can assist examine groundwater levels. Furthermore, cone penetration examinations (CPT) are progressively used, as they offer continuous accounts of soil resistance, which aids in determining dirt stamina and layering.


Each of these strategies plays a crucial role in creating a detailed understanding of site problems, allowing consulting designers to make educated decisions and referrals throughout the project lifecycle. Exact data collection throughout the site examination phase is crucial to mitigating dangers and ensuring effective project execution.


Soil Home Analysis

Dirt property evaluation is an essential component of geotechnical design, giving important understandings right into the physical and mechanical characteristics of soil. This examination is basic for understanding exactly how soil acts under numerous loading conditions and environmental influences, which straight influences the design and safety of engineering jobs.


The evaluation procedure typically involves a combination of lab tests and area examinations. Trick residential or commercial properties such as shear stamina, compressibility, leaks in the structure, and dampness web content are reviewed to determine the dirt's viability for construction purposes. Basic tests, Discover More Here including the Atterberg limits, Proctor compaction, and triaxial shear tests, are typically employed to gather data on dirt actions.


In enhancement to these examinations, in-situ techniques such as the Requirement Infiltration Test (SPT) and Cone Penetration Test (CPT) offer valuable understandings right into dirt stratigraphy and thickness. The results of these evaluations notify engineers about potential challenges, such as dirt liquefaction or negotiation, allowing them to develop appropriate mitigation approaches.
